You shouldn't keep any wild animal as a pet. If you find abandoned babies then call your local animal rescue, but make sure it has actually been abandoned by keeping an eye on the animal for around 2 -4 hours to see if a parent comes back.

No. Black bears are wild animals and are not safe to keep as pets. Additionally, they grow to weigh more than an average human and thereby cannot be controlled.
